The Life of Juanita Goodwin is celebrated in Philadelphia

The homecoming celebration of the life of Juanita Goodwin took place at the Freedom Christian Bible Fellowship in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ania on August 5, 2009. The service was officiated by Pastor Rashiid Coleman. The opening hymn and solo were performed by Tamika Lewis. Remarks from the family were made by Henry Booker and Ramona Lang read the obituary.
Juanita is predeceased by her parents, her brothers, a sister and a grandson.
She is survived by; her nine children, Anita and Alfreda (twins), Dolores, Judy,
Anthony, Deborah, Elizabeth, Edward and Michael; 14 grandchildren, Ralph, Thomas, Randolph, Marcia, Ronda, Felicia, James (Fanon), Tynita, Michael, Terrance, Hannah,
James, Kaya and Statoya; 10 great-greanchildren, Rachaun (Amber), Charles, Tanayah, shakim, Beverly, makayla, najai, Indy, Luke and Samara; one great-great grandchild, Marketih; a devoted sister, Evelyn; two sisters-in-law, Jane and Barbara; one brother-in-law, Jack; one son-in-law, Ralph; towo daughters-in-law, Stella and Lois; and a host of nieces, including her namesake, Juanita, nephews and cousins.
